Skip to content

dcb9/css0to1

 
 

Repository files navigation

# I Love React

对于很多不擅长前端的程序员来说,写 CSS 是一件很痛苦的事情。虽然你了解了 CSS 的基本原理,真的去实现一个设计却发现其实不是那么简单,毕竟还是 too young。

CSS 有很多坑。同样的属性在不同的环境,或者使用在不同的元素上,都有可能产生完全不同的效果。 明明设定了间隔,为什么在某些情况却不生效?为什么 float 把我的布局打乱了?为什么 text-align: center 不能居中某个元素?

很多时候写 CSS 感觉像是在碰运气。浏览器渲染出来不是你要的效果,也不知道为什么,就只能瞎调属性。姿势就对了,浏览器就会给我们正确的效果。

前端大牛工作的方法不一样。他们不在个别属性的层面思考。看到一个需求,他们能直接匹配一个适用的 “CSS Design Pattern”。用设计模式,他们能更快的实现一个页面,减少浪费在调试的时间。

在这个 CSS 课程,我们要实现一个响应式个人网站:

这个课程和其他教程不一样,我们不提供可以工作的代码。我们会按需求介绍 “CSS 设计模式” 给你认识,而你必须自己去尝试把这些概念应用在一个真正的页面上。请你打开你忠实的编辑器,边看边做!

课外读物:

About

No description, website, or topics provided.

Resources

Stars

Watchers

Forks

Releases

No releases published

Packages

No packages published

Languages

  • HTML 58.7%
  • CSS 40.5%
  • JavaScript 0.8%